Even on a clear day when the lake is visible, a prior snowstorm or icy conditions could delay opening the gate for uphill traffic to Rim Village and lake views. Portlands arts, culture and culinary scenes are in full swing during the. The 3-mile road to the the rim, beginning from the visitor center, temporarily closes when the road is not safe to travel. The lake is obscured 50% of the season by clouds and snowstorms. However, picture-perfect days with lake views are not the average experience in winter. Winter time offers excellent opportunities for lake viewing and photography. The west and south entrances are plowed daily as needed, and are open to automobiles throughout the year. It is open year-round, 24 hours a day but the north entrance road and Rim Drive are closed to wheeled vehicles in the winter. The park receives an average of 42 feet (13 meters) of snow per year. ![]()
